的所有类-6ren"> 的所有类-$('a[class*=icon-]').append(""); 使用我现在拥有的代码,我可以转动: 进入 但我想将选定的类“icon-edit”附加到跨度类中。因为我想要这样的东西: var-6ren">
gpt4 book ai didi

javascript - 如何获取包含 icon-(icon-name) 并附加 的所有类

转载 作者:行者123 更新时间:2023-11-28 00:29:13 28 4
gpt4 key购买 nike

$('a[class*=icon-]').append("<span class='glyphicon glyph'></span>");  

使用我现在拥有的代码,我可以转动:

<a class="btn icon-edit"><a>

进入

<span class="glyphicon glyph><span>
<a class="btn icon-edit %>

但我想将选定的类“icon-edit”附加到跨度类中。因为我想要这样的东西:

var icon-name = $('a[class*=icon-]')
$('a[class*=icon-]').append("<span class='glyphicon glyph + icon-name'></span>");

要获得此结果:

<span class="glyphicon glyphicon-edit><span>
<a class="btn icon-edit %>

fiddle :https://jsfiddle.net/y9uvj91g/

最佳答案

你可以使用

$('a[class*=icon-]').before(function () {
//create a span for each anchor matching the selector with the class name
return $('<span />', {
'class': 'glyphicon glyphicon-' +this.className.match(/icon-([^\s]+)/)[1]
}).get();
});

演示:Fiddle

关于javascript - 如何获取包含 icon-(icon-name) 并附加 <span class ="glyp + icon-name"></span> 的所有类,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/29180857/

28 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com